import { __assign } from "tslib"; import { ServiceError } from '../common'; import { Url } from '@digitalpersona/core'; var ServiceEndpoint = /** @class */ (function () { function ServiceEndpoint(endpointUrl, defaultRequest) { this.defaultRequest = { cache: "no-cache", mode: "cors", headers: { "Content-Type": "application/json;charset=utf-8", "Accept": "application/json", }, }; this.endpointUrl = endpointUrl; this.defaultRequest = defaultRequest || this.defaultRequest; } ServiceEndpoint.handleResponse = function (response) { return (response.ok) ? response.json() : ServiceEndpoint.handleError(response); }; ServiceEndpoint.handleError = function (response) { if (response.status === 404) { // DP WebServices dump all errors under a single 404 error // (which is not a best choice as the same error may indicate wrong URL path). // So we first try to get a "fault" JSON object from the response and use its // error code and message. If the response is empty, we fallback to a // regular HTTP response code and status text. return response.json() .then(function (fault) { throw (fault) ? new ServiceError(fault.error_code, fault.description) : new ServiceError(response.status, response.statusText); }); } throw new ServiceError(response.status, response.statusText); }; ServiceEndpoint.prototype.get = function (path, query, request) { return fetch(Url.create(this.endpointUrl, path, query), __assign(__assign(__assign({}, this.defaultRequest), request), { method: 'GET' })) .then(ServiceEndpoint.handleResponse); }; ServiceEndpoint.prototype.post = function (path, query, body, request) { return fetch(Url.create(this.endpointUrl, path, query), __assign(__assign(__assign(__assign({}, this.defaultRequest), request), { method: 'POST' }), (body ? { body: JSON.stringify(body) } : {}))) .then(ServiceEndpoint.handleResponse); }; ServiceEndpoint.prototype.put = function (path, query, body, request) { return fetch(Url.create(this.endpointUrl, path, query), __assign(__assign(__assign(__assign({}, this.defaultRequest), request), { method: 'PUT' }), (body ? { body: JSON.stringify(body) } : {}))) .then(ServiceEndpoint.handleResponse); }; // cannot use "delete" as it is a reserved Javascript word ServiceEndpoint.prototype.del = function (path, query, body, request) { return fetch(Url.create(this.endpointUrl, path, query), __assign(__assign(__assign(__assign({}, this.defaultRequest), request), { method: 'DELETE' }), (body ? { body: JSON.stringify(body) } : {}))) .then(ServiceEndpoint.handleResponse); }; ServiceEndpoint.prototype.ping = function (path) { if (path === void 0) { path = 'Ping'; } return fetch(Url.create(this.endpointUrl, path), __assign(__assign({}, this.defaultRequest), { method: "GET" })) .then(function (response) { return response.ok; }) .catch(function (reason) { return false; }); }; return ServiceEndpoint; }()); export { ServiceEndpoint }; //# sourceMappingURL=endpoint.js.map
